&lt;div&gt;Adding props to your photographs might make an average image extraordinary, and it won't necessarily require spending a whole lot of cash. There are lots of various methods of making inexpensive photography props that will be both fun and functional.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;The background is probably the most critical prop in a picture. Pretty much anything large enough can be used as a background when it comes to portrait photography. A sizable flat sheet, any color, makes a wonderful background. This will likely be draped over an available wall, large piece of furniture, etc. Should the dyed muslin backgrounds are what you prefer, these will likely be homemade. Plain tan muslin can be purchased through the yard at any fabric store and runs around $1-2 per yard. With a few of buckets of permanent fabric dye and some creativity, very cool professional looking muslin backgrounds may be made at home.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Everyday household items also make wonderful photography props. Have a big stock cooking pot? Place your baby inside it against a solid background with a chefs hat on. You'll have an extremely cute kitchen-themed picture! Photographing a newborn baby? Place the child next to a wooden ruler wearing only a diaper. You definitely will have an adorable picture, and that prop only cost $.12!&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Maybe you are into a more classical look. Porcelain white columns are relatively low-cost and will be purchased at just about any craft store. Combine this with some white tulle, also inexpensive and available at any fabric store, and also you have a classic, dreamy look. You may get creative with different colors of tulle or flower petals, too, which may also enhance this look.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Antique stores or flea markets can be a wonderful area to get cost-effective photography props. The best wooden chair or stool may be used for both children and adults as a prop. Do not be afraid to buy a piece that needs a little love. Just a little sanding as well as a coat of paint may have most situations looking like new. If painting is not your style, then leave it shabby-chic and match your subjects clothing to the prop.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Costumes could also make fun and cost-effective props. A pair or rain boots and an umbrella might make a really cute child's picture. A pair of reindeer antlers on a dog makes a fun holiday portrait. A fireman's hat, a mans necktie, Moms high heels, all make cute childrens portrait props. And all those things are possibly already sitting around the home.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Making inexpensive photography props is simple, you need to simply look at things creatively, and be prepared to do some crafting/altering of your own.
